Kitchen Cupboard Refinishing in Bloomington, IN
Kitchen cupboard refinishing services involve revitalizing and updating existing cabinetry to improve appearance and durability. This process typically includes sanding, staining, painting, or applying a new finish to restore the surface, hide imperfections, and achieve a fresh, modern look. Projects can range from refinishing entire kitchen cabinets to updating small sections or built-in storage areas, making it a flexible option for homeowners seeking to enhance their kitchen’s style without a full replacement. Kitchen Cupboard Refinishing Questions
What is kitchen cupboard refinishing? Kitchen cupboard refinishing involves applying new finishes to existing cabinets to refresh their appearance and extend their lifespan.
What types of cabinets can be refinished? Most wood, laminate, and veneer cabinets can be refinished to improve their look and durability.
Will refinishing change the cabinet layout? No, refinishing focuses on the surface appearance and does not alter the cabinet structure or layout.
What finishes are available for cupboard refinishing? Common options include paint, stain, and clear coats to match different style preferences and existing decor.
